Finance Review Summary — Support Outsourcing, Bramleigh Retail Group

For branch managers' eyes: the plan to outsource tier-one customer support to Orvatel Services is penciling out well. Projected savings of 18% annually, with service-level penalties built into the draft contract. Our in-house team shifts to escalations only; no layoffs planned, just reassignments. Pilot runs in the Kestwick branches first, then a phased rollout.

Why we're moving now connects to the note below.

internal memo for kafof-tadup: Headcount on the Juleth team goes from 44 to 91 by the end of May. Gross margin on Juleth came in at 20 percent against a plan of 64 percent.

Hey — handing off the digest scheduler before I'm out. The Quillbox batch email digests run twice daily, but the evening batch has been slipping past its window when the queue backs up. I bumped the worker count to four, which mostly fixed it, but keep an eye on Monday mornings since weekend backlog piles up. If it slips more than 30 minutes, just re-kick the scheduler job — it's idempotent, no duplicate sends. Full scheduling config and the re-kick steps are written up here.

runbook for tagug-hafog: https://jira.lumiclabs.internal/projects/pages/pages/9773c0d8

Subject: Ownership change — build agent clock skew

Hi, quick note for release planning: responsibility for investigating the clock skew issues between the Larchwood build agents is moving off my plate as of next sprint. The NTP drift analysis and the agent re-imaging work will transfer fully, including the open incident review. Going forward, the responsible engineer is named below.

approver of hahaf-hahaf = Druion Druius Kasax Eliox

Subject: Cut-over summary — BranchReaper cleanup bot

This confirms the cut-over of the stale-branch cleanup bot to the Orrickfield build cluster, completed last night. The bot now runs under a scoped service account with delete rights limited to branches matching the agreed patterns; protected and release branches are excluded by rule, not convention. Dry-run logs from the final rehearsal were archived for your audit. No force-push capability is granted anywhere. For your review, the bot's effective production configuration is as follows.

config for kajeg-kahog:
WENIX_LOG_LEVEL=debug
WENIX_METRICS_HOST=metrics.wenix.qirvansys.corp
WENIX_POOL_SIZE=4